入门
Maven排除依赖
配置文件优先级
yaml
概念
语法规则
数据读取
整合第三方技术
整合Junit
整合mybatis
整合mybatis-plus
整合Druid
ssmp整合
设置ID生成策略
数据层开发
开启mybatisplus日志
分页查询
条件查询
业务层开发
表现层开发
表现层消息一致性处理
前后端协议联调
业务消息一致性处理
分页功能
删除功能 维护
条件查询功能
整合步骤
springboot项目快速启动Windows版
命令
Linux版
查询虚拟机IP地址
finalshell连接虚拟机
上传jar包
连接数据库
启动项目
后台启动项目
杀死占用

临时属性
配置文件
自定义配置文件
多环境开发
yaml版
properties版

Maven与springboot多环境兼容
日志
设置日志组
优化日志创建代码
日志格式

日志文件
滚动日志 日志文件在项目所在目录下
热部署
启动热部署 手动
启动热部署 自动
ctrl+alt+shift+/
新版本idea,这个设置在Settings中的Advanced Settings中,勾选Allow auto-make to...
自定义不参与重启排除项
关闭热部署
低优先级设置会被高优先级设置覆盖,影响关闭热部署
为第三方bean绑定属性

宽松绑定
常用计量单位
开启bean数据校验
yaml设置数据库密码加引号
加载测试专用属性
args优先级更高
web环境模拟测试
数据层测试数据回滚

数据源配置
数据层解决方案
内嵌数据库 h2
Redis
MongoDB
ES
缓存使用
ehcache
Redis
memcached
jetcache
设置使用本地还是远程缓存
j2cache
整合quartz
spring task
整合JavaMail
整合mq
activemq
rabbitmq
rocketmq
kafka
可视化监控平台
bean的加载方式
。。。